Ordered an advance plate and spring kit from FBO. Now my mechanical advance is more accurate. I found the FBO plate to be off 2 degrees though. The engine seems to like 16 initial and 18 advance starting around 1800 to all in at 2500.

Just my 2 cents but if it maintains 195 on the freeway but gets hot idling your fan or shroud are the issue not the radiator, you need more air moving. Wish I could point you to a certain setup but I just threw twin Spal electric fans on mine and was done with it. I'd suggest possibly going to a smaller water pump/fan pulley then put a thermal clutch fan on it that way your increasing the fan cfm but not eating up horsepower at cruising speeds. Temperature stays at 195 on the highway at 3200rpm but crept up to 205-210 when idling for any length of time in the afternoon. I think the 22" rad might be a bit small for this engine so I will probably add a pusher fan.
